Python 开发者的微信小程序开发实践
2017年微信小程序横空出世,惊诧了中国移动互联网。看重者言其将革了 IOS 和 Android 的命,看轻者斥其必将无所作为。
无论重视或是轻视,微信小程序都越来越多地出现在了我们的生活、工作和学习中。前期大量的工具类型小程序给了我们对待某些低频应用的第三种选择,后期社交电商小程序(拼多多等)的爆发,答题解题类型的小程序(头脑王者、成语大人等)的流行,都证实了依托于微信关系圈的微信小程序是有看头的。
那么,作为近年来火爆的 Python 语言的开发者面对同样日益火爆的微信小程序,该如何下手呢?
本篇 Chat 将会通过一个真实的微信小程序应用——【票圈神器】(名字可能有变)的开发,从微信小程序的注册、页面设计、到页面逻辑的处理、提交上架再到微信小程序请求的 API 数据接口——基于 Django 的 Python 简易 Web API 服务的构建,讲述作为个人开发者,开发一个微信小程序的流程和步骤。
本篇 Chat 面向于微信小程序初学者、Python 初学者以及对微信小程序开发感兴趣的 Python 开发者,文中将会涉及:
- 微信小程序的注册;
- 微信小程序的页面设计(构建页面);
- 微信小程序的API使用(数据渲染和媒体操作);
- Python 对图像的操作应用;
- Django 简易API接口的创建;
- 微信小程序的上线。
阅读全文: http://gitbook.cn/gitchat/activity/5aa1323b05c1db772f2ff2d0
您还可以下载 CSDN 旗下精品原创内容社区 GitChat App , GitChat 专享技术内容哦。
Python 开发者的微信小程序开发实践相关推荐
- python开发微信小程序-Python 开发者的微信小程序开发实践
导读 在知乎上,有人提问"如何使用 Python 开发微信小程序". 其实微信小程序作为一个前端的机制,Python 并不能插上边.只不过可以作为后端接口为微信小程序提供数据服务而 ...
- 【小程序】微信小程序开发实践
版权声明:本文为博主原创文章,未经博主允许不得转载. https://blog.csdn.net/diandianxiyu/article/details/53068012 </div>& ...
- 【小程序】微信小程序开发流程
文章目录 一.概述 二.整体开发架构 三.注册账号和安装开发工具 1)注册账号 1.注册方法 2.选择注册的帐号类型 3.填写邮箱和密码 4.激活邮箱 5.填写主体信息 6.登录后台补充信息 2)安装 ...
- Python+微信小程序开发(二)代码构成和宿主环境
一.小程序代码构成 在上一篇文章中,我们通过开发者工具载入模板快速创建了一个QuickStart项目.这个项目里边生成了不同类型的文件: .json 后缀的 JSON 配置文件 .wxml 后缀的 ...
- MOOC微信小程序开发从入门到实践~笔记
MOOC微信小程序开发从入门到实践~笔记 1.图标网站[icon]www.iconfont.cn 2.新建项目是必须需要AppID 3.app.js是页面逻辑文件 app.json是页面全局配置文件( ...
- 微信小程序开发笔记(一)微信web开发者工具的下载与安装、AppID的申请
参考教材:<微信小程序开发入门与实践> 雷磊 前言 微信提供了小程序的官方开发工具-微信开发者工具,当然,这个微信开发者工具 还可以用来调试运行在微信上的网页以及微信JS-SDK. 微信开 ...
- Python+微信小程序开发(一)了解和环境搭建
一.小程序介绍 1.什么是微信小程序? 移动互联网时代,手机 手机软件,在手机上中安装很多软件 腾讯和阿里(只安装自己不用别人) 腾讯:微信 + N小程序 阿里:支付宝 + N小程序 2.为什么要做小 ...
- 微信小程序开发工具 将已存在的Git项目在新开发者下拉取推送
微信小程序开发工具 将已存在的Git项目在新开发者下拉取推送 前言 流程 完事 前言 最近有同事离职了,交接了一个微信小程序的项目下来,源码放在了公司内部的GIT上面,当我下载下来维护之后发现,在微信 ...
- 基于Python Django框架后端的微信小程序开发
刚做完一个股票信息服务类的微信小程序(小程序名字"博股论基",大家有兴趣可以搜一下),也有一些心得,在这里记录一下开发过程,算是个开发笔记,同时也希望能给需要的同学一些帮助. -- ...
最新文章
- python for 循环 多线程_python:for循环中的多线程处理
- 一篇文章,带你读懂人脸识别技术
- 73款阿里巴巴开源软件详解
- Windows原生运行Linux的技术细节
- 渗透攻击(NT/2000系统)
- 城市需要建什么样的能源数据中心?
- linux screen 进程,screen 命令使用
- js实现一键复制到剪切板上_js实现各种复制到剪贴板的方法
- pytorch 对抗样本_【炼丹技巧】功守道:NLP中的对抗训练 + PyTorch实现
- 一个比较简单驱动程序初学者可以看看
- 一致性哈希的分析与实现
- oracle独占锁表禁止查询,oracle 锁表查询及解决、表字段查询
- 计算机应用基础电子教案吉林,中等职业学校计算机应用基础课程改革初探.doc...
- python两个下划线怎么打_Python中单下划线与双下划线用法总结
- 【Visual C++】游戏开发笔记四十 浅墨DirectX教程之八 绘制真实质感的三维世界:光照与材质专场
- docker修改nginx容器主页内容信息【还能这样操作?】
- svn执行update操作后出现:Error : Previous operation has not finished; run 'cleanup' if it was interrupted.
- 使用windows为Android手机进行瘦身
- C语言一般考点笔试,c语言常见笔试题及答案
- 新手学PS要怎么起步?
热门文章
- 【插值】牛顿插值、拉格朗日插值、三次样条插值的Python代码实现
- ASP.Net: EshineASPNet教程-身份证校验与正则
- 一次完整的笔记本电脑拆机安装ddr4内存条记录(超详细)——以联想小新锐7000为例
- The Open Group正式发布《为IT4IT™参考体系架构定义“IT服务”》
- Pyecharts图片保存
- swoole-cli
- 锁定计算机不让u盘导出,怎么设置u盘文件不被复制_u盘文件不可复制的设置方法...
- 去抖音面试被问到硬编码与软编码区别,如何选取硬编与软编?
- 怎样用命令行方式添加打印机端口? (已解决)
- ccxprocess可以禁用么_Mac怎么禁用Adobe无用自启项 Mac禁用Adobe无用自启项图文教程...